Hey guys, I've had my '95 into the shop twice to get the heat issue looked at - they've flushed the coolant system and replaced the blower motor. The motor was shot and squeaking like crazy, so that was an easy diagnosis for them. The coolant flush showed A LOT of rust and crud in the system, and afterwards the system "seemed" to be working better.
Now that it's finally gotten really cold, it's painfully obvious (literally painful to me, I drove almost an hour each way to and from school today) that there is still something very wrong. The interior doesn't actually heat up even though the engine reaches normal operating temps. I could see my breath for both trips today.

So what else could be the problem?

Granted the shop should be able to find the problem, but so far they haven't so what should I tell them to look at next?
